Skip to content

Eta data

This interface is applicable for data integration API, read Api Access Process first

Description:ETA data to ODM
Method:POST
ContentType:application/json
Path:ODM provided bash path/{data_category}/{biz_key}
data_categorybiz_key
cpspeta
Request data description
ParamRequiredTypeLengthFormatDescription
actualYnumber----
bps_gsmYnumber-
buYstring10---
c_nameYstring20
hub_loiYnumber-
hub_loi_detailYstring100
hub_soiYnumber-
hub_soi_detailYstring100
itemYstring20
itemdescYstring100
measureYstring20
ooiYnumber-
p_groupYstring100
qtyYnumber-
s_dateYstring8yyyyMMdd20240427
s_flagYstring10
siteidYstring10ODM name
stockYnumber10
su_desYstring100
su_idYstring10
tmstampYstring1020231006153543
Request sample
JSON
{
  "batch_id": "11297",
  "batch_size": 1,
  "seq_id": "1",
  "seq_size": 1,
  "data": [
    {
      "actual": 0,
      "bps_gsm": 0,
      "bu": "ThinkNB",
      "c_name": "Battery",
      "hub_loi": 16830,
      "hub_loi_detail": "CQ_HUB:0;HF_HUB:0;HIC:0;HK_HUB:0;KS_HUB:0",
      "hub_soi": 0,
      "hub_soi_detail": "CQ_HUB:0;HF_HUB:16830;HIC:0;HK_HUB:0;KS_HUB:0",
      "item": "SB10W51962",
      "itemdesc": "X",
      "measure": "New Commit",
      "ooi": 0,
      "p_group": "Battery Griffin 3C 39Wh 546656",
      "qty": 0,
      "s_date": "20240427",
      "s_flag": "INIT",
      "siteid": "LCFC",
      "stock": 0,
      "su_des": "SIMPLOTECHNOLOGYCOLTD",
      "su_id": "4001953",
      "tmstamp": "20231006153543"
    },
    {
      "actual": 0,
      "bps_gsm": 0,
      "bu": "ThinkNB",
      "c_name": "Battery",
      "hub_loi": 3440,
      "hub_loi_detail": "CQ_HUB:0;HF_HUB:0;HIC:0;HK_HUB:0;KS_HUB:0",
      "hub_soi": 0,
      "hub_soi_detail": "CQ_HUB:0;HF_HUB:3440;HIC:0;HK_HUB:0;KS_HUB:0",
      "item": "SB10W51926",
      "itemdesc": "X",
      "measure": "New Commit",
      "ooi": 0,
      "p_group": "Battery Drift3 3C 50Wh",
      "qty": 5000,
      "s_date": "20231222",
      "s_flag": "INIT",
      "siteid": "LCFC",
      "stock": 0,
      "su_des": "SIMPLOTECHNOLOGYCOLTD",
      "su_id": "4001953",
      "tmstamp": "20231006153543"
    }
  ]
}
Successful response sample
json
{
  "code": "0",
  "msg": "request success"
}
Failed response sample
json
{
  "code": "E00V00",
  "msg": "data verification failed!",
  "result": [
    {
      "row": {
        "odm": "LCFC",
        ...
      },
      "verify": [
        {
          "type": "value length exceed",
          "fields": "version"
        }
      ]
    }
  ]
}